Watch. Learn. Build.

Advanced Topics

Deveo TV covers the latest web technology. Future topics include real-time communication, build toolchains, app frameworks, and new browser capabilities.

Fast & Efficient

Bite-sized chunks of knowledge, directly applicable to your work today. Each video is designed to convey one complete concept without wasting time. You can watch it, apply it, and get on with your work.

Stay up to Date

Stay current with technology. Get your job done. Have more time to do what you want.

 

Latest Episodes

  1. 10. D3.js: SVG Paths

    September 25, 2013 | 3 minutes | By Scott Becker

    SVG Paths are used to draw more complex shapes, like the ones you see in line charts, pie charts, and maps. We'll learn how paths work, break down the path data command language, line and curve commands, and D3's Path Data Generators.

    Subscribe to Watch Watch Preview
  2. 9. D3.js: Fast Development Setup

    September 16, 2013 | 4 minutes | By Scott Becker

    In most of the examples I’ve shown, the code is on the left, and a browser window is on the right. Whenever I save a file, the browser window refreshes automatically, making for a faster development cycle. There’s more than one way of doing this - I’ll show you my setup.

    Subscribe to Watch Watch Preview
  3. 8. D3.js: Loading External Data

    September 11, 2013 | 3 minutes | By Scott Becker

    In many cases, you’ll want to load data from an external source. We'll look at D3's request functionality, and show how to load external JSON and CSV data.

    Subscribe to Watch Watch Preview
  4. 7. D3.js: Animation & Interaction, Part III

    August 27, 2013 | 17 minutes | By Scott Becker

    In this tutorial, we'll add the ability to add new data to the chart, and use animated transitions to get new data on screen, and take old data away. We'll cover the general update pattern, object constancy, key functions, and continuous updates.

    Subscribe to Watch Watch Preview
  5. 6. D3.js: Animation & Interaction, Part II

    August 13, 2013 | 9 minutes | By Scott Becker

    In episode 5 we went over how animation and interaction works in D3. In this video, we'll apply that knowledge to the bar chart. When we're done, it'll be dynamic, with animated transitions, and we'll be able to interact with it.

    Subscribe to Watch Watch Preview
  6. 5. D3.js: Animation & Interaction, Part I

    August 1, 2013 | 5 minutes | By Scott Becker

    Animation can transform a boring static picture into an amazing experience, and get people's attention. But beyond looking nice, animation makes it easier to follow the data. Learn about transitions, key frames, interpolators, and timing.

    Subscribe to Watch Watch Preview
  7. 4. D3.js: Axes and Labels

    July 24, 2013 | 8 minutes | By Scott Becker

    Axes and labels tell us what graphic elements represent. Axes give us an idea of the scale of a dataset. Labels tell us the particular values of shapes on screen. We'll refactor the bar chart to includes an axis and labels.

    Subscribe to Watch Watch Preview
  8. 3. D3.js: Scales

    July 9, 2013 | 6 minutes | By Scott Becker

    In D3, scales are functions which map data in a dataset to data which makes sense visually. Learn the finer points of quantitative vs ordinal scales, and refactor the bar chart to use d3's scale functions.

    Sign Up to Watch Free Watch Preview
  9. 2. D3.js: Creating a Bar Chart

    July 1, 2013 | 6 minutes | By Scott Becker

    Creating a bar chart is a good way to learn the basics of D3. To draw a chart, you need to combine svg, selections, data binding, sub-selections, and scales. We'll cover each of these in this video.

    Subscribe to Watch Watch Preview
  10. 1. D3.js: Intro to SVG

    July 1, 2013 | 4 minutes | By Scott Becker

    This is the start of a video tutorial course on D3.js: Data Driven Documents. In this first video, we'll go over what SVG is, and how it works.

    Sign Up to Watch Free Watch Preview